harvey weinstein was also convicted of rape in a separate case here in la. last year, he was sentenced to 16 years for raping a woman in beverly hills hotel. he will remain in prison while a decision is made in new york over whether to retry him. harvey weinstein's lawyer has commended the appeals court, he said, for upholding the principles that a criminal defendant should have in a trial. harvey weinstein's accusers have called the decision a major step back in holding those accountable for acts of sexual violence. emma vardy, bbc news, los angeles. one of the key figures in the post office's horizon it scandal has told the public inquiry into the horizon it scandal that she never "knowingly" did anything wrong. angela van den bogerd was a senior director who personally handled many sub postmaster complaints about the horizon it system. she said today was truly truly sorry for the devastation caused to the postmasters who were wrongly convicted. here's emma simpson. for these sub postmasters it is the biggest moment in the inquiry so far. a day they didn't
